Harwood Flooring Information For Dedicated Room
On my 1st level floor I used 1" T&G Oak nailed on 1" plywood laid over 2x6 T&G doug fir over 12" joists on 16" centers. On the second level I used 1" T&G oak over and nailed to 1" plywood which was screwed and glued on 10" joists on 16... 
Power cord on audio innovations l2 pre amp
Save your money for better basic components or buy more music. Power cords are basically a tweak level component which benefits a well matched, properly set up, and resolving system. A Stringreen said, try before you buy.
